To create a clear and accurate car receipt deposit template, focus on key details that protect both parties involved. Start by including the car’s make, model, and year to identify the vehicle involved in the transaction. Ensure the full name and contact information of the buyer and seller are listed. A receipt template should also reflect the agreed-upon deposit amount and specify the remaining balance due at the time of the full transaction.

Make the payment terms explicit. Indicate whether the deposit is refundable or non-refundable and outline any conditions attached to it. This ensures transparency and reduces the likelihood of disputes. Include the date of the deposit and the expected date of the full payment to set clear expectations.

Provide a signature section for both parties. This legally binds the deposit agreement and confirms mutual understanding. Include a section for any additional notes or special agreements that might arise during the transaction.

Key Elements to Include in a Car Deposit Receipt

  • Buyer and Seller Details: Include full names, contact information, and addresses.
  • Car Information: Include make, model, year, and VIN number.
  • Deposit Amount: Clearly state the amount paid and its purpose (e.g., reservation, down payment).
  • Refund Policy: Clearly outline whether the deposit is refundable or not, and any conditions.
  • Signatures: Space for both buyer and seller to sign.
  • Date: Ensure the date is recorded for both the transaction and agreement purposes.

Common Mistakes to Avoid When Using a Receipt Template

Avoid vague wording, especially regarding the refund policy. Be clear about the terms surrounding the deposit–ambiguity can lead to misunderstandings. Don’t forget to double-check the car’s details and the buyer’s information for accuracy. Missing or incorrect information could lead to disputes later. Ensure that both parties sign the document; an unsigned receipt has little legal standing.
